Slide show reflections theme suddenly renders incorrectly

Recently I mentioned a strange appearance of a slide show I've made with the reflections theme. The mirror image at the bottom of the screen is suddenly appearing as solid instead of transparant. This only happens with a screen with one ore two pictures. With 4 pictures it shows up normally. I checked the photos and I tried using other photos, still not working. Exporting the slide show still shows this deficiency. Maybe a problem with the latest version of iPhoto 9.4.3?
Is there anyone who can reproduce this? Any solution?

As a first fix attempt Try the following:
1 - delete the iPhoto preference file, com.apple.iPhoto.plist, that resides in your
     User/Home/Library/ Preferences folder.
2 - delete iPhoto's cache file, Cache.db, that is located in your
User/Home/Library/Caches/com.apple.iPhoto folder (Snow Leopard and Earlier).
or with Lion and Mt. Lion from the User/Library/Containers/com.apple.iPhoto/
Data/Library/Caches/com.apple.iPhoto folder
3 - launch iPhoto and try again.
NOTE 1: If you're moved your library from its default location in your Home/Pictures folder you will have to point iPhoto to its new location when you next open iPhoto by holding down the Option key when launching iPhoto.  You'll also have to reset the iPhoto's various preferences.
NOTE 2:  In Lion and Mountain Lion the Library folder is now invisible. To make it permanently visible enter the following in the Terminal application window: chflags nohidden ~/Library and hit the Enter button - 10.7: Un-hide the User Library folder.

    I'm with Léonie. That's a very (and unnecessarily) complicated plan you have there. As Léonie says you can just set Elements as an external editor.
    To move a Library:
    Make sure the drive is formatted Mac OS Extended (Journaled)
    1. Quit iPhoto
    2. Copy the iPhoto Library from your Pictures Folder to the External Disk.
    3. Hold down the option (or alt) key while launching iPhoto. From the resulting menu select 'Choose Library' and navigate to the new location. From that point on this will be the default location of your library.
    4. Test the library and when you're sure all is well, trash the one on your internal HD to free up space.

    The Slide Show Editor was completely rewritten in PSE 13. Adobe was forced to do this because the legacy code that the SS Editor was using through PSE 12 was difficult to maintain.
    Unfortunately the capabilities of the PSE 13, are very limited. What you see is what you get. I suspect that now that they have the foundation code in place we will see it enhanced in future releases.
    In the meantime, I would keep PSE 11 around and use the Export command of PSE 13's Organizer to copy the images, import them into PSE 11 and make your slide show there.
    Personally, I have found that the PSE 13 Classic theme works best for me. Otherwise I make my slide shows with other programs.
